Game Time Set for Gamecocks' Season Opener at Ole Miss

Jacksonville State's season-opening football game at Ole Miss on Sept. 4 has been set for 2:30 p.m. CT and will be televised live by CSS.

Ole Miss posted a 9-4 record last season, including a 21-7 win over No. 18 Oklahoma State in the Cotton Bowl. The Rebels were ranked as high as No. 4 nationally in 2009 and this marks the first-ever meeting between the two teams.

Jacksonville State finished the season with the best record in the Ohio Valley Conference with an 8-3 record and a 6-1 conference mark and won the final four games of the 2009 season. The Gamecocks have been preseason ranked in almost every national publication.

It marks the third televised road game of the season for the Gamecocks as Jax State's Nov. 6 game at Eastern Kentucky and Nov. 20 game at Tennessee Tech will both be carried on the OVC Football Game of the Week.

Jax State's preseason camp is less than four weeks away, as the teams reports to campus on Thursday, August 5.
